Yongding Earth Building

Fujian Province's Yongding Tulou are a cluster of unique, ancient earthen buildings with a rich cultural heritage and architectural significance.

The Must-visit Reasons For Yongding Earth Building 1. Unique Architectural Wonder: The Yongding Tulou in Fujian Province are a unique architectural marvel, showcasing the ingenuity of the Hakka people in creating these circular, fortress-like structures.
2. Cultural Heritage: As a UNESCO World Heritage Site, the Yongding Tulou represent a rich cultural heritage, offering insights into the history, traditions, and way of life of the Hakka people.
3. Stunning Scenery: Surrounded by lush green mountains and picturesque landscapes, the Yongding Tulou provide a visually stunning experience, making it an ideal destination for nature lovers and photographers.
4. Authentic Experience: Visiting the Yongding Tulou allows you to immerse yourself in the authentic lifestyle of the local Hakka community, offering a unique cultural experience that is hard to find elsewhere.
5. Rich History: With a history dating back to the 12th century, the Yongding Tulou have witnessed the rise and fall of dynasties and the evolution of Chinese society, making them an important historical site.
6. Architectural Innovation: The Yongding Tulou are an excellent example of architectural innovation, combining defensive features with residential functions, showcasing the resourcefulness of the Hakka people.
7. Community Living: The Tulou were designed for communal living, with multiple families living together in harmony, reflecting the strong sense of community and cooperation among the Hakka people.
8. Traditional Craftsmanship: The construction of the Yongding Tulou involved traditional craftsmanship and techniques, which are still preserved and practiced today, offering a glimpse into the past.
9. Festivals and Celebrations: The Yongding Tulou are the site of various traditional festivals and celebrations, providing an opportunity to experience the vibrant and colorful Hakka culture.
10. Sustainable Tourism: Visiting the Yongding Tulou supports sustainable tourism, as the local community benefits from the preservation and promotion of their cultural heritage.
The precautions for going to Yongding Earth Building When planning a trip to the Yongding Tulou in Fujian Province, here are some important tips to consider:
1. Best Time to Visit: The best time to visit Yongding Tulou is during the spring and autumn seasons when the weather is mild and comfortable.
2. Accommodation: It's recommended to stay in one of the local tulou buildings to fully experience the unique culture and architecture. Make sure to book in advance, especially during peak travel seasons.
3. Transportation: The most convenient way to reach Yongding is by taking a high-speed train to Longyan Station and then taking a bus or taxi to the tulou area.
4. Cultural Respect: Be respectful of the local customs and traditions. Avoid loud noises and disruptive behavior, especially in the residential areas of the tulou.
5. Food: Try the local Hakka cuisine, which is known for its unique flavors and dishes like Hakka salted chicken and Hakka braised pork.
6. Safety: Be cautious when exploring the narrow alleys and staircases of the tulou. Some areas may be steep or slippery.
7. Photography: Always ask for permission before taking photos of local residents or their homes.
8. Language: While Mandarin is widely spoken, learning a few basic phrases in the local Hakka dialect can be a nice gesture and may enhance your interactions with locals.
9. Preservation: The tulou are historical and cultural treasures. Avoid touching or damaging the walls, carvings, or any part of the structure.
10. Sustainability: Support the local economy by purchasing souvenirs and using local services, but do so in a way that respects the environment and the community.
11. Guides: Hiring a local guide can provide valuable insights into the history and significance of the tulou.
12. Weather: Check the weather forecast before your trip and pack accordingly. The climate can be humid and rainy during certain seasons.
13. Health: Bring necessary medications and be aware of any health advisories for the area.
14. Etiquette: When visiting temples or other sacred sites within the tulou, dress modestly and follow local customs.
15. Emergency: Know the contact information for local authorities and emergency services in case of an unexpected situation.
By following these tips, you can ensure a respectful and enjoyable visit to the Yongding Tulou.
